Transaction 2d31164102709f6166ad486c2161a4ef750037c0e4c99af46edc2208b1aeb9de
1 Input
2 Outputs
- 2d31164102709f6166ad486c2161a4ef750037c0e4c99af46edc2208b1aeb9de:0
- 2d31164102709f6166ad486c2161a4ef750037c0e4c99af46edc2208b1aeb9de:1
value 1111504060
address 1AaCUKRshD7zxCgxBpeutZKdgtn8UhJhxA
value 165459124
address 1HtYEz7TmrZsaGDzWNWRFL4DNA1VNHcKXs